Match Report: Under 14 Hurlers Reach County Final:
On Saturday last September 6th. Mick Neville Park in Rathkeale was the venue for the Mr. Binman County Under 14 Division 3 semi final where Blackrock met St. Kieran’s. Both sides came in the game with a very impressive run in the Championship round robin series.
Blackrock were aided by fresh wind in the opening half, both sides exchanged wides from their opening scoring chances, before Blackrock opened the scoring with a pointed free from Alex Fitzgerald followed by two furher points from Luke Gleeson, one from a free to go into a three point lead. St.Kierans came more into the game and opened their account with two points, one from a free before Billy O’Brien scored a Blackrock point to put his side two points in front. The West side took the lead with a well taken goal midway in the opening half. However Blackrock replied immediately when full forward Alex Fitzgeratd won possession and sent sliothar to the St. Kieran’s net to restore the Blackrock lead (1.04 to 1.02) which they held throughout the game. Both sides exchanged points, St. Kierans two, one from play and a free, while Blackrock scored three points, Noah Ryan, free and Luke Gleeson two frees to leave the score at the interval Blackrock 1.07 St. Kierans 1.04.
The second half commenced with Blackrock winning possession in the middle of the field and the sliothar was sent into the forwards where Alex Fitzgerald won possession and scored his second goal from an acute angle to open up a six point lead. St. Kierans now aided by the wind added two points from frees, while Jack Murphy with point from play (2.08 to 1.06). The next phase of play saw St. Kierans being awarded a penalty which was shot for a goal but a brilliant save by the Blackrock ‘keeper deflected for a 65 which was pointed. St Kieran’s kept the pressure but the Blackrock rearguard held firm turned defence into attack from David Cronin won possession at midfield, sent the sliothar to Billy O’Brien who scored Blackrocks third goal followed by a point from Alex Fitzgerald to give Blackrock 3.09 to 1.07 lead with seven minutes of play remaining, St. Kieran’s never up the fight and added two pointed frees followed by a goal to leave only a goal between the sides, try as they might St.Kieran’s were unable to get the vital score, a late pointed free from Luke Gleeson sealed the win and a place in the County Final, a great result for a team that never gave up althrough.
